The modular design allows for complete integration of multiple systems within one enclosure, and adding more zones or expanding capability is fast and easy. Offering up to eight standard hardwire zone inputs, the control panels also provide four programmable outputs that can be set up to activate external devices during an alarm or other system event. ![]() A highly flexible security option that is both easy to install and simple to use, NetworX control panels can accommodate smaller residential applications up to the most demanding commercial security needs. The NetworX line of control panels represent a full-featured security system that uses advanced technology for burglary, fire and environmental detection. ![]()
